Medical Lab Technician Extern Part-time, Benefits, 2nd Shift / Mount Holly

Apply
Job ID R1041928 Type Part Time Location Mount Holly, New Jersey Standard Hours 22 Shift2nd Shift

Job Summary:

Under direct supervision, the extern participates in a three month rotation, in each applied clinical area to train, analyze, interpret, and validate Laboratory procedures of various complexities on biological material such as blood, body fluids, and tissues for Virtua customers. This role will interact consistently with the department manager, supervisor, lead tech, and staff.

Position Responsibilities:

Participates in clinical rotation, training, and competency assessment in applied areas with the intent to perform moderate and high complexity testing accurately and precisely according to established procedure under direct supervision.

Once fully trained with sign off in a clinical lab area, posts analytically; validates results using established indicators; investigates deviations from the norm; recognizes trends or shifts; and applies corrective action.

Performs reviews and documents all quality control according to established policies and procedures.  Performs pre-analytical processes including patient ID, phlebotomy, specimen labeling, specimen verification, receipt and shipment.

Operates, maintains and troubleshoots laboratory equipment as required.

Provides outstanding customer service by demonstrating effective and appropriate communication and interpersonal skills.

Position Qualifications Required:

Required Experience: Basic computer and customer service skills. Previous lab experience preferred. 

Required Education: BS in Biology, Chemistry, or other relevant science with at least 24 semester hours of sciences to include six credits of Chemistry, 6 credits of Biology, and additional 12 credits in chemistry, biology, or medical laboratory science in any combination.

Training / Certification / Licensure: Training in Chemistry/Hematology or Microbiology should be completed in six months not to exceed seven months.
